Summary
Neural tube defects (NTDs) are common birth defects. Prenatal diagnosis via serum markers, ultrasound, or amniocentesis aids obstetric management and prevention programs.

Background:
- Neural tube defects (NTDs) are prevalent birth defects, occurring in 4-15 per 10,000 live births.
- NTDs result from the failure of the neural tube to close during embryonic development.
- Periconceptional antiepileptic drug use (e.g., valproate, carbamazepine) and folate deficiency are linked to increased NTD incidence.

Main Methods:
- Review of established prenatal diagnostic procedures for NTDs.
- Assessment of serum markers: maternal serum alpha-fetoprotein (MSAFP) and acetylcholinesterase (AChE).
- Evaluation of prenatal ultrasonography and amniocentesis for NTD detection.
Main Results:
- Elevated MSAFP and AChE levels ( >2 multiples of the median) indicate NTDs, with optimal screening at 10-18 weeks gestation.
- Antenatal ultrasonography offers comparable sensitivity to serum markers with lower false positivity rates.
- Amniocentesis shows elevated amniotic fluid AFP and AChE but carries a risk of iatrogenic fetal loss.
Conclusions:
- Prenatal diagnosis of NTDs is crucial for obstetric management and preventive strategies.
- Ultrasonography is a valuable, non-invasive tool, though expertise is required for early detection.
- Comprehensive couple counseling is an essential component of NTD screening programs.
